Carteret CC's Exceptional Adult Education program (formerly known as Adult Basic Education), is designed for individuals who need more assistance to develop fundamental skills in reading, writing, math and technology. Morning and afternoon classes are offered on campus.

  • Build foundational skills in reading, writing, math and technology for further educational and employment opportunities. (Available to individuals with or without a high school diploma.)
  • Classes are designed for the needs of the adult learner.
  • Participate in extracurricular activities such as Special Olympics and off-campus field trips

Program Requirements

Mandatory program tour and interview.

Step 1: Register for Orientation

Select an available session to attend the mandatory ABE Orientation with the link provided below.

Step 2: Provide Documentation

Documents that must be brought to the mandatory orientation:

  • Social Security or Tax ID card (signed) (copies not accepted). If you do not have access to one of these items, you may still be eligible to participate. Call us at (252) 222-6083 for information.
  • Government or state issued photo ID (no school or work ID’s accepted)
  • Sealed Official High School Transcript from last high school attended (If there is not a transcript available, student will start classes with 0 credits.)

Step 3: Minors (ages 16 & 17)

Minor aged students and your parents/legal guardians age 18 years or older, please bring the completed and signed “Application to Attend Carteret CC Basic Skills Program” packet and required documentation with you at the time of your orientation. If you have any questions, call our general information line.

Minor students aged 16 or 17 attending orientation must:

  • Social Security or Tax ID card (signed) (copies not accepted). If you do not have access to one of these items, you may still be eligible to participate. Call us at (252) 222-6083 for information.
  • Government or state issued photo ID (no school or work ID’s accepted)
  • Application to Attend Carteret CC Basic Skills Program packet (Requires notarized signature of parent or guardian. This minor release form is for Adult High School/HSE students ONLY.)
